Oracle Business intelligence is a wide category of applications that is used to gather, archive monitor and analyze business information which can have a direct effect on the business planning and schedule. Business Intelligence tools are developed using a basic concept and method that can help companies in making improved decisions. BI tools are data driven and can be very helpful both for medium and large organizations. As business increases, the complicacies related to it also increases. It often becomes difficult for most of the business decision makers to select the Key Performance Indicators or KPIs of their company and frame the business plans. It is then that the BI tool can be effectively used to organize the situation. To date back in the period when there was not use of web applications, information had to be gathered, measured and calculated manually. Moreover, future prediction with the graphical representations was also a tough, time taking and laborious job. But with the use of BI tools, it has become much easier and companies can now construct their business plans based on the real time data.
Oracle’s BI is a complete package of industry’s Enterprise Performance management System. This performance management system includes BI applications, Bi tools, data warehousing and BI foundation. The application has been developed by Oracle in such a way that it can deliver intuitive and role based intelligence. The tool would enable you to integrate all financial information of your company in a comprehensive manner. You can use your own existing data sources and systems as Oracle BI products can be easily plugged even at non Oracle environments.
Oracle BI applications include Oracle Financial Analytics, Oracle Supply Chain Analytics, Oracle Service Analytics, Oracle Sales Analytics, Oracle Order Management and Fulfillment Analytics, Oracle BI Suite Enterprise, Oracle Real-Time Data Decision, Oracle warehouse Builder and so on. It is very important to study the areas where your business is prospering and where it is lagging. BI applications provide you with valid information featured in active dashboards. These dashboards feature of charts, figures and calculations out of intangible data which affirms your hold on the entire business scenario. |
